Community heartbroken following the death of Limerick footballer

Stephen Porzio

A 19-year-old man has died following a jet ski accident in Clare on Wednesday evening, May 31st.

The teenager has since been named locally as Wassiou Ayawe, a native of Limerick city who was an underage footballer with Limerick FC. He played as a forward for the club.

In a statement to JOE, a Garda spokesperson said the incident occurred in Lough Derg at Killaloe, with Gardaí and other emergency services attending the scene following reports of a male getting into difficulty in the water.

“Following an extensive search by Gardaí, the Killaloe Coast Guard, the Killaloe/Ballina Search and Rescue, and the Killaloe Fire Service, the body of one male (19 years) was recovered and pronounced deceased at the scene,” they said.

Meanwhile, a spokesperson for the Department of Transport told JOE:

“The Irish Coast Guard was alerted to an incident where a jet ski had gotten into difficulty in the area between Ballina, Co. Tipperary and Killaloe, Co Clare. Valentia Coast Guard coordinated a search and rescue operation in conjunction with An Garda Siochana and the National Ambulance Service. Shannon-based Coast Guard helicopter R115 and Killaloe Coast Guard Unit were tasked to the scene.

“Two casualties made their way to shore. Following a further search of the area, a third casualty was recovered who has unfortunately lost his life. The Irish Coast Guard extends their sympathies to the family and friends of the deceased.”

Speaking about the incident on RTÉ’s Morning Ireland, chairperson of the Killaloe-Ballina Search and Recovery Unit Tony O’Brien described it as a “very tragic accident” that occurred at a “popular place for young people”. He also said it has “cast a very dark shadow over the community”.

“A young man and his friends were out enjoying themselves on the water and an incident occurred,” he explained, adding that the two survivors were female.

“Exactly what happened is still a matter for investigation and the Gardaí are trying to find out.

“But something happened with the jet ski and the young man was thrown off of it, as were his friends, and he lost his life unfortunately.”
